Amphenol Communications Solutions (ACS) is a world leader in interconnect solutions for Communications, Mobile, RF, Optics, and Commercial electronics markets. ACS designs and manufactures a wide range of innovative connectors and cable assemblies for diverse applications.

Position

Product Application Engineer – High Speed Backplane Team (Santa Clara, CA)

Responsibilities
  • Support connector installation, inspection, and related assembly processes at customer sites and contract manufacturers.
  • Develop technical working relationships with customers and CM sites to improve application quality and consistency.
  • Work closely with customers and CMs to evaluate and address connector challenges related to the production process and functional integrity.
  • Assist customers and CMs with new process development and establish proper connector application and handling processes.
  • Observe and assess customer/CM processes, provide constructive feedback.
  • Act as the first responder for customer/CM quality concerns, providing containment feedback and collecting data for internal distribution.
  • Collaborate with internal development, NPI, and quality engineering teams to drive continuous improvement of connector quality.
  • Receive feedback from customers/CMs on product and packaging improvements, evaluating feasibility with internal teams.
  • Develop and evaluate custom application tooling as specified by customers/CMs.
  • Update customer-accessible documentation related to connector application and inspection.
  • Monitor CM production yields related to connectors and provide feedback/assistance for process improvement.
  • Perform quantitative analysis of quality and/or performance concerns at customer/CM sites.
  • Coordinate procurement of necessary application tooling in preparation for initial customer system assembly.
Required Qualifications
  • Bachelor of Science degree in Mechanical, Electrical, or Industrial discipline, or equivalent engineering coursework and related experience.
  • Experience with electronics components or electro‑mechanical assembly production.
  • Ability to collect data in a live‑production manufacturing environment.
  • Ability to work effectively within a project team and direct activity of others as needed.
  • Excellent communication with global customers and all levels of the organization, including management, marketing, sales, process engineering, and international production teams.
  • Ability to prioritize work to meet objectives and manage multiple projects simultaneously.
  • Willingness to travel approximately 20% domestically and internationally.
Preferred Qualifications
  • Familiarity with high‑speed connectors or contract manufacturers.
  • Experience with automated assembly and inspection processes (component placement, press‑fit, AOI, x‑ray inspection).
  • Experience with CAD modeling software for basic assembly and inspection fixture design, ideally Creo.
  • Ability to interpret engineering drawings via geometric dimensioning and tolerancing principles.
  • Experience with statistical engineering methods, ideally Minitab software.
